Crews search for 64-year-old Wisconsin man who went missing in a dense Puerto Rico jungle

SAN JUAN, Puerto Rico (AP) — Authorities in Puerto Rico are searching for a U.S. tourist from Wisconsin who they say got lost in the dense tropical rain forest of El Yunque in the U.S. territory’s east.

Police said in a statement that Abdur Rahman, 64, was hiking with a group when he became separated from them on Sunday.

Crews resumed their search on Monday for Rahman, who police said lives in Wisconsin.

El Yunque is a popular tourist spot and the only tropical rainforest overseen by the U.S. Forest Service.

Last year, a U.S. tourist died after authorities said he fell off a cliff after leaving a designated hiking area.
